>> Another quick question - is it possible to substitute xsl sheets for
>> report generation, that is, can I create my own version of
>> xccdf-report.xsl and use it instead to generate reports?
>> 
>> Greg
> 
> Hello Greg,
> 
> If I remember correctly that is possible by a something like
> 
> $ oscap xccdf generate custom --stylesheet my.xslt result-xccdf.xml
> 
> Feel free to use
> 
> $ oscap xccdf generate custom --help
> 
> to learn about other options.
